Transaction
23d8ca59c0c64d0d7c949672e8a89d86ecefe32152f8ed9ef853e74ed07b4c1a

Block
Time
4/10/2019 5:21:24 AM
Version
1
Size
168 B
Confirmations
2651971

Inputs and outputs

Coinbase
No Inputs (Newly Generated Coins)
50 VEIL